Thursday, September 17, 2009

Putin, Russia Victory: Obama Scraps Bush Missile Defense Plan For Europe





Yahoo news:


President Barack Obama has decided to scrap plans for a U.S. missile defense shield in the Czech Republic and Poland that had deeply angered Russia, the Czech prime minister confirmed Thursday.

NATO's new chief hailed the move as "a positive step" and a Russian analyst said Obama's decision will increase the chances that Russia will cooperate more closely with the United States in the dispute over Iran's nuclear program.

Premier Jan Fischer told reporters that Obama phoned him overnight to say that "his government is pulling out of plans to build a missile defense radar on Czech territory."

"The same happened with Poland. Poland was informed in the same way about this intention," Fischer said.

He said Obama assured him that the "strategic cooperation" between the Czech Republic and the U.S. would continue, and that Washington considers the Czechs among its closest allies.

In Poland, officials declined to confirm Fischer's remarks, saying they were waiting for a formal announcement from Washington.

The plan, proposed by the Bush administration, aimed to defend the United States and its European allies against a possible missile attack from Iran or elsewhere in the Middle East. In all, 10 interceptor rockets were to have been stationed in Poland and a radar system based in the Czech Republic.

But Russia was livid over the prospect of having U.S. interceptor rockets in countries so close to its territory, and the Obama administration has sought to improve strained ties with the Kremlin.

"The U.S. president's decision is a well-thought (out) and systematic one," said Konstantin Kosachev, head of the foreign affairs committee in the State Duma, the lower house of the Russian parliament. "It reflects understanding that any security measure can't be built entirely on the basis of one nation."

Yahoo News:


BARVIKHA, Russia (Reuters) – Venezuelan President Hugo Chavez cemented a closer alliance with Russia on Thursday, recognizing two pro-Russian rebel regions of Georgia as independent and securing arms supplies and loans in return.

Chavez's move to recognize Abkhazia and South Ossetia is a rare diplomatic success for Russia, which has tried for over a year to persuade its allies to follow its lead and treat the two small regions as sovereign. Only Nicaragua had agreed so far.

"Venezuela from today is joining in the recognition of the independence of South Ossetia and Abkhazia," Chavez told President Dmitry Medvedev through a translator at the Russian leader's residence outside Moscow.

Caracas would start the process of establishing diplomatic relations with them soon, he added.

The rest of the world views the two regions, which threw off Georgian rule in the early 1990s and have run their own affairs since, as an integral part of Georgia. The issue has become a key sticking point in relations between the West and Russia.

President Dmitry Medvedev thanked Chavez, who is visiting Moscow, for his support. Shortly afterwards he said Russia would supply tanks and other weapons sought by Venezuela.

"We will supply Venezuela the weapons that Venezuela asks for," Medvedev said after their talks.

"Why not tanks? Without question, we have good tanks. If our friends want our tanks, we will deliver them."

No details were given of the arms deal but Russia's state RIA news agency quoted a military source as saying Venezuela would buy 100 tanks for $500 million. The two sides also announced plans for a joint bank with capital of $4 billion to finance their projects.

Venezuela wants to beef up its weaponry to resist what Chavez terms U.S. imperialism in Latin America. Tension has also been rising with neighboring Colombia, a close U.S. ally and historic rival of Venezuela.

Sunday, May 17, 2009

Joe Biden Gaffe Of The Day: Reveals Location of Secret VP Bunker

Fox News reports:

Vice President Joe Biden, well-known for his verbal gaffes, may have finally outdone himself, divulging potentially classified information meant to save the life of a sitting vice president.

According to a report, while recently attending the Gridiron Club dinner in Washington, an annual event where powerful politicians and media elite get a chance to cozy up to one another, Biden told his dinnermates about the existence of a secret bunker under the old U.S. Naval Observatory, which is now the home of the vice president.

The bunker is believed to be the secure, undisclosed location former Vice President Dick Cheney remained under protection in secret after the 9/11 attacks.

Eleanor Clift, Newsweek magazine's Washington contributing editor, said Biden revealed the location while filling in for President Obama at the dinner, who, along with Grover Cleveland, is the only president to skip the gathering.

According to the report, Biden "said a young naval officer giving him a tour of the residence showed him the hideaway, which is behind a massive steel door secured by an elaborate lock with a narrow connecting hallway lined with shelves filled with communications equipment."

Clift continued: "The officer explained that when Cheney was in lock down, this was where his most trusted aides were stationed, an image that Biden conveyed in a way that suggested we shouldn't be surprised that the policies that emerged were off the wall."
